Incident Summary:

11/19/2018: Assailants opened fire and detonated an explosive device targeting a police post in Ehkwa, Khanaqin, Diyala, Iraq. At least one police officer, identified as Faysal Kirawi, was killed and four police officers were injured in the attack. The Islamic State of Iraq and the Levant (ISIL) claimed responsibility for the incident.
